Total Student Population Comparison

The total student population of selected colleges is 7,335 with 4,797 female students and 2,538 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, University of Puerto Rico-Carolina has the most enrolled students of 2,270, while Puerto Rico Conservatory of Music has the least number of students of 326 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.

Undergraduate Student Population

The total undergraduate population of selected colleges is 5,530 with 3,621 female students and 1,909 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 undergradu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, University of Puerto Rico-Carolina has the most enrolled undergraduate students of 2,270, while University of Puerto Rico-Medical Sciences has the least number of undergraduate students of 264.

Graduate Student Population

The total graduate population of selected colleges is 1,805 with 1,176 female students and 629 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 gradu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, University of Puerto Rico-Medical Sciences has the most enrolled graduate students of 1,770, while Puerto Rico Conservatory of Music has the least number of graduate students of 35.

Distance Learning (Online Class) Enrollment

The following table compares 2022-2023 distance learning enrollment for both undergraduate and graduate programs between selected colleges. In undergraduate programs, out of total 5,041 students, 608 students (12.06%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 1,557 students (30.89%) have learned from at least one online course. For graduate schools, out of total 1,805 students, 304 students (16.84%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 955 students (52.91%) have learned from at least one online course.
